On the Sept. 21 episode of Collision there were two womens matches.


First, the AEW Womens World Champion Mariah May took on Lady Frost. This match was a quick over three minute match which May won by hitting Storm Zero.


After the match, there was a video package recapping the feud between Yuka Sakazaki & Mariah May. They face each other in a match for the AEW Womens Title at AEW Dynamite Grand Slam on Wednesday.


Speaking of Sakazaki, Willow Nightingale was being interviewed backstage and she said as a friend of hers she will be watching the match. Deonna Purrazzo and Taya Valkyrie appeared. Purrazzo said that if Nightingale was truly Sakazakis friend she would be helping her or even at ringside and not just watching. Valkyrie steps in to stop Nightingale from speaking as a match between the two is now set for next Fridays Rampage.


A second womens match which was given well over 10 minutes was Serena Deeb vs. Queen Aminata. This match was very solid and either woman could have really won. It also received a this is awesome chant by the crowd who were weirdly quiet during the match but loud in other parts? Anyway, Deeb won with Detox.


Deeb will be taking on Britt Baker on Oct. 2 at Dynamites fifth year anniversary episode.




Saraya and Harley Cameron appeared backstage. Saraya is facing Jamie Hayter in a Sarayas Rules match at Grand Slam. Again, it is not clear when this match is taking place. Renee Paquette said at Collision next week but the graphic for it says on Wednesday. So who the heck knows.
